Jonas Johnson Ice hockey player

Paul Jonas Johnson (born (1970-03-23)March 23, 1970, in Gävle, Sweden) is a retired Swedish ice hockey player. He spent ten seasons as centre, playing for Frölunda HC in the Swedish elite league Elitserien. Johnson also served as Frölunda's captain for five years before retiring after the 2007-08 season. In mid January, 2009, Frölunda reported that Johnson is training with the team due to the numerous injuries in the team. Johnson has two sons currently with Frölunda HC, Jonathan Johnson (currently on loan to IK Oskarshamn of Allsvenskan) and Andreas Johnson, also a 2013 draft pick of the Toronto Maple Leafs.
